Solar panels convert sunlight to electricity via the photovoltaic effect: photons excite electrons in silicon, a p-n junction creates directional current flow, and metal contacts collect DC power. An inverter converts DC to AC for use in buildings.

A typical residential solar panel requires about 17-20 square feet, so ensure you have enough space for your desired system size. Document any structural concerns like weak spots, leaks, or damaged shingles. These issues should be addressed before installation.
In 2025, standard residential solar panels produce between 390-500 watts of power, with high-efficiency models reaching 500+ watts. However, the actual energy output depends on multiple factors including your location, roof orientation, weather conditions, and system design.
